🧘‍♂️ How to Style a Zen-Inspired Home with Japanese Decor

Creating a Zen-inspired home is more than a design trend—it's a way of living that emphasizes peace, clarity, and simplicity. Rooted in Japanese aesthetics, Zen decor invites calm and mindfulness into your everyday life. Here’s how you can transform your space using authentic Japanese principles and beautiful handcrafted touches.


1. Embrace Minimalism

Keep only what brings value. Clear the clutter, and allow your space to breathe.

🖼️
Minimalist Zen Living Room


2. Choose Natural Materials

Incorporate bamboo, wood, stone, and paper. These elements connect you with nature and add warmth.

🖼️
Natural Japanese Textures


3. Incorporate Sliding Shoji Screens

Sliding doors made of wood and rice paper divide spaces fluidly and soften natural light.

🖼️
Shoji Screens Interior


4. Add Greenery

From bonsai trees to potted moss, plants reinforce harmony and invite stillness.

🖼️
Plants in a Zen Space


5. Create a Meditative Corner

Designate a quiet zone with floor cushions, incense, or a small altar.

🖼️
Meditation Nook


6. Neutral & Earthy Tones

Stick to whites, soft grays, taupes, and browns. Color is used sparingly in Zen interiors.

🖼️
Neutral Zen Interior


7. Bring in Wabi-Sabi Touches

Wabi-sabi celebrates imperfection and natural beauty. A hand-thrown tea bowl or weathered wood shelf is more than decor—it’s philosophy.

🖼️
Wabi-Sabi Decor


8. Feature Japanese Textiles and Art

Use silk Fukuro Obi wall hangings, Edo Kiriko glass, or hand-painted scrolls to elevate your space with cultural depth.

🖼️
Textile Wall Hanging


Final Thought

Creating a Zen-inspired home isn’t about redecorating—it’s about intentional living. With just a few thoughtful changes, your home can become a peaceful sanctuary.
